Red Sox look to return to form
Baltimore (64-70) at Boston (78-55), 7:05 p.m. ET
Coming off a rare loss at Fenway Park, the Red Sox will try to return to form on Saturday night, when right-hander Matt Clement takes the ball against the Orioles.
Clement has pitched well in his past four starts after going through some struggles following the All-Star break.
The Boston bats, which have been prolific of late, were held to just four hits in Friday's loss. They'll try to regroup in this one.
Pitching matchup
BAL: LHP Erik Bedard
• 6-5, 3.42 ERA in 2005
• 1-1, 6.14 ERA vs. BOS in 2004
BOS: RHP Matt Clement
• 12-3, 4.27 ERA in 2005
• 1-0, 4.82 ERA vs. BAL in 2005
Player to watch
Kevin Millar has had success against Bedard, going 3-for-6 with a double and a homer.
Quotable
"We don't let one game deter us. We plan to go out there [saturday] and win. Swing the bats and score some runs." -- Center fielder Johnny Damon
Quick hits
The Orioles have held the Red Sox to a .240 average over 13 games this season, limiting the normally loud Boston bats to 3.8 runs per game. ... The Red Sox have used 25 position players this season and 24 pitchers. ... Jason Varitek is hitting .348 over the past seven games.
